Streamlining Workspace Integration: Google's New Command-Line Tool
Summary
Google has introduced a new command-line tool aimed at facilitating the integration of OpenClaw with Workspace data, enhancing the usability of multiple Workspace APIs. However, this tool is not yet an official Google product.
